The AN-225 Mriya was under repair at Gostomel Airport … WebOn 21 December 1988, the An-225 performed its maiden flight; only one aircraft was ever completed, ... Multiple announcements were made regarding the potential completion of the second airframe, however its construction has largely remained on hold due to a lack of funding. By 2009, it had reportedly been brought up to 60–70% completion. thunder take you

WebFeb 27, 2024 · The Antonov An-225 Mriya is a strategic airlift cargo aircraft that was designed by the Antonov Design Bureau in the Ukrainian SSR within the Soviet Union during the 1980s. It is powered by six turbofan engines and is the heaviest aircraft ever built. Built in the 1980s to ferry the Soviet space shuttle, the plane got a second life after the ... thunder tank ride on manualWebDec 9, 2024 · The An-225 had a 43.3-meter long internal space, and was 6.4 meters wide. The aircraft was not as tall as an A380, and only had an internal height of 4.4 meters.
